Dermaplaning is indeed a nuanced skincare ritual that requires thoughtful preparation and aftercare to maximize benefits and minimize risks. When preparing your face for dermaplaning, choosing the right products is crucial to create an optimal, smooth canvas for the blade while also protecting and nourishing your skin.
To start, cleansing is essential. Using a gentle, hydrating cleanser helps remove dirt, oil, and makeup residues without stripping the skin’s natural barrier. Look for cleansers with ingredients like glycerin or ceramides that maintain hydration. Avoid harsh or exfoliating cleansers right before dermaplaning, as they can increase sensitivity.
Next, many experts recommend applying a lightweight facial oil or serum before dermaplaning to enhance glide and reduce friction. A good choice is a non-comedogenic oil rich in antioxidants or fatty acids, such as jojoba oil or squalane. These not only create a slip for the blade but also soothe and nourish the skin. Some prefer lightweight serums containing hyaluronic acid for hydration without heaviness, especially if you have oily or acne-prone skin.
Hydration is key. Hydrating ingredients like hyaluronic acid, aloe vera, or ceramides create a supple surface and can minimize irritation risk. For sensitive skin, it’s advisable to patch test products beforehand and avoid known irritants like alcohol or strong fragrances. Formulations labeled as “for sensitive skin” can provide extra reassurance.
Professional aestheticians often recommend brands such as The Ordinary, Paula’s Choice, or Drunk Elephant for pre-dermaplaning serums and oils, as their formulations balance hydration, nourishment, and skin-friendly ingredients. It’s wise to choose products tailored to your skin type-dry, oily, combination, or sensitive-to achieve the best synergy.
Post-treatment care is equally important. After dermaplaning, the skin is more vulnerable, so applying soothing and reparative oils or moisturizers with ingredients like chamomile, calendula, or niacinamide helps calm inflammation and reinforce the skin barrier. Sunscreen is non-negotiable afterward, as the fresh skin is particularly sensitive to UV damage.
In summary, navigating dermaplaning essentials involves gentle cleansing, selecting hydrating and nourishing oils or serums suited for your skin type, diligent patch testing for sensitive skin, and robust post-treatment protection. By thoughtfully layering these products, you set the stage for a safe, effective dermaplaning experience that leaves your skin radiant and smooth.

When it comes to selecting the perfect size for a hoodie, the decision is far from straightforward, involving a surprising array of considerations that go well beyond simply choosing your usual size. Hoodies, while seemingly simple wardrobe staples, embody a blend of style, comfort, and functionality that demands thoughtful evaluation before making a purchase.
First, the type of fabric is a critical element that influences not only the feel but also the fit of the hoodie. Materials like heavy fleece or thick cotton blends tend to be bulkier and less forgiving, meaning you might want to size up for ease of movement. Conversely, lightweight fabrics such as polyester or thinner cotton are often more form-fitting, allowing a snugger fit without sacrificing comfort. The fabric’s stretch factor also matters; a hoodie with added elastane or spandex components can accommodate a closer fit, which might impact your size choice.
The intended use of the hoodie plays a substantial role as well. For casual wear, a relaxed, looser fit might be preferred to emphasize comfort and layering potential over bulkier clothing items underneath, such as shirts or jackets. On the other hand, if you’re purchasing a hoodie for outdoor activities like running or hiking, you might want a more fitted design that won’t impede movement or get caught while you’re active. Some people prefer a style that drapes loosely for a cozy feel, while others lean toward a more tailored cut to complement their personal aesthetic.
Another major factor is the variability in sizing charts across different brands and styles. One company’s “medium” could be another’s “large,” a reality that often leads to confusion among shoppers. These discrepancies are influenced by regional sizing conventions, target demographics, and even the garment’s cut-whether slim, regular, or oversized. Because of this, relying on numerical measurements (chest width, sleeve length, body length) rather than the size label alone is wiser. Trying on hoodies when possible or consulting detailed product measurements online can greatly aid in navigating these challenges.
Personal preference, ultimately, serves as the final arbiter in determining the ideal hoodie size. Some people love an oversized look for its casual vibe and comfort, while others seek a fit closer to the body for a sleeker silhouette. Deciding how you want the hoodie to fit in terms of snugness or looseness is essential and will affect the size you choose. It is also worth considering the garment’s intended longevity since shrinking or stretching over time can further influence the fit.
In conclusion, choosing the right hoodie size requires balancing fabric type, intended use, brand-specific sizing nuances, and, most importantly, your personal comfort and style preferences. Embracing these complexities allows you to make an informed decision, ensuring the hoodie you select feels just right-both in form and function.

The decision to consult a neurologist for migraines can be quite complex and deeply personal, and your reflections touch on many important considerations. Migraines are not just headaches; they are a neurological disorder with myriad manifestations that can significantly disrupt daily life. Understanding when to seek specialized care often hinges on several factors beyond just the intensity or frequency of pain.
Firstly, the nature and pattern of the migraines themselves are crucial indicators. If headaches become more frequent, last longer than usual, or change in character – for example, developing neurological symptoms like aura, visual disturbances, weakness, or speech difficulties – these are red flags that warrant prompt evaluation by a neurologist. Additionally, if your migraines do not respond adequately to over-the-counter medications or even first-line preventive strategies, a specialist’s input can be invaluable.
Secondly, ruling out underlying conditions is a major reason to consult a neurologist. Migraines can sometimes mimic or overlap with other serious neurological issues such as temporal arteritis, intracranial hypertension, or even more rare disorders. A neurologist will be able to order appropriate diagnostic tests, like MRI or CT scans, to exclude these possibilities and tailor treatment accordingly.
The hesitation many feel before consulting a neurologist is understandable. There may be concerns about the complexity of specialist visits, long wait times, or skepticism about new treatments. Others might worry about the stigma of having a neurological diagnosis or fear of being prescribed more medications with side effects. However, it’s important to consider that neurologists specialize in understanding the nervous system’s intricacies and often have access to advanced therapies-such as Botox injections, CGRP inhibitors, or neuromodulation-that can remarkably improve quality of life for migraine sufferers.
Moreover, a neurologist can provide a holistic and personalized management plan. This may include lifestyle modifications, targeted pharmacotherapy, and complementary approaches based on the patient’s unique profile and needs. For many, this specialized attention brings not only symptom relief but empowerment and hope.
Ultimately, the decision to seek expert guidance rests on your experience of migraines and how much they interfere with your life. If you find yourself repeatedly questioning the adequacy of your current management or noticing new symptoms, it is a sign that a neurologist’s expertise could be a turning point in your journey toward recovery. Don’t let hesitation hold you back from accessing care that might transform your understanding and control of this challenging condition.

The question of whether drinking milk before bed positively or negatively affects sleep quality is indeed fascinating and multifaceted. Milk, often considered a staple comfort drink, contains several elements that could theoretically influence our ability to fall asleep and the overall quality of our rest.
One of the primary reasons milk is commonly associated with better sleep is its content of tryptophan, an amino acid that serves as a precursor to serotonin and melatonin-neurotransmitters that regulate mood and sleep cycles. Theoretically, consuming tryptophan-rich foods like milk before bed could promote relaxation and help initiate sleep. Moreover, milk is a good source of calcium, which some studies suggest may play a role in regulating melatonin production. This connection adds credence to the idea that milk could foster better sleep through its nutritional content.
However, the reality is not so straightforward. The amount of tryptophan found in a typical glass of milk may be relatively small compared to the quantity needed to have a potent, sedative effect. Additionally, the lactose in milk can be problematic for individuals who are lactose intolerant or sensitive, potentially leading to digestive discomfort such as bloating or gas that could disrupt sleep. Thus, the beneficial or adverse effects of milk on sleep might vary dramatically from person to person.
Beyond the biochemical perspective, there is also a psychological and ritualistic component to consider. For many, a warm glass of milk before bed is a comforting evening ritual that signifies the day’s end, helping to soothe the mind and body. This calming effect might be more related to the routine and the warmth of the drink rather than milk’s chemical properties alone. The psychological association between a warm bedtime drink and relaxation could thus play a significant role in improving sleep quality.
In summary, while milk contains compounds like tryptophan and calcium that have theoretical sleep-promoting properties, its actual impact on sleep can be highly individualized and influenced by digestive tolerance and psychological factors. The ritualistic aspect of drinking milk before bed may itself be a powerful contributor to relaxation. Therefore, whether milk before bed is beneficial or counterproductive likely depends on one’s unique biological responses and personal associations with the drink. Ultimately, experimentation and personal experience may be the best guide for anyone curious about integrating milk into their nighttime routine.
